What Does XXLLY Do?
Founded in 2000 and headquartered in Oslo, Norway, XXL ASA has established itself as a prominent sports retailer in the Nordic region and Austria. The company offers an extensive selection of sports equipment and sportswear, catering to a wide array of activities, including running, football, golf, water sports, racket sports, and ice hockey. Additionally, XXL ASA provides fitness equipment, such as treadmills and rowing machines, along with food supplements and nutrition products. Its product range extends to clothing for men, women, and children, encompassing baselayers, outerwear, casual wear, sportswear, and swimwear. XXL ASA also caters to outdoor enthusiasts with products for fishing, wilderness living, and camping, including tents, sleeping bags, and cooking equipment. For hunting enthusiasts, the company offers firearms, ammunition, and related accessories. Furthermore, XXL ASA provides skis, snowboards, bikes and related equipment. As of December 31, 2021, XXL ASA operated 92 stores across Norway, Sweden, Finland, and Austria, complemented by e-commerce websites tailored to each region. The company's comprehensive product offering and multi-channel distribution strategy have contributed to its market presence in the competitive sports retail sector.

XXL ASA Financial Trajectory
XXL ASA (XXLLY) reported $179.8M in revenue for Q1 FY2025, a decline of 17.0% compared to the prior quarter. The company recorded a net loss of $33.3M, with diluted EPS of $-1.05. Quarter-over-quarter revenue has been mixed, typical for a unknown company operating in Consumer Cyclical. Across the four most recent quarters, XXLLY averaged $-1.59 in diluted EPS.
Company Profile
XXL ASA operates in the Specialty Retail industry within the Consumer Cyclical sector. It is headquartered in Oslo, NO. The company is led by CEO Freddy Sobin. XXLLY has traded publicly since 2017.
Key Financial Metrics
Return on equity for XXL ASA stands at -93.9%, a gauge of how efficiently it converts shareholder capital into profit. Return on assets is -26.7%, showing how much profit it generates from its asset base. Its free cash flow yield is -46.6%, a gauge of the cash the business throws off relative to its market value. A current ratio of 0.83 means current liabilities exceed short-term assets, a liquidity point worth watching.

Recent Quarterly Results
| Quarter | Revenue | Net Income | EPS |
|---|---|---|---|
| Q1 FY2025 | $180M | -$33M | -$1.05 |
| Q4 FY2024 | $217M | -$104M | -$3.13 |
| Q3 FY2024 | $198M | -$28M | -$0.85 |
| Q2 FY2024 | $191M | -$30M | -$1.34 |
Q1 FY2025 · filed 30 Mar 2025 · Financial Modeling Prep

XXL ASA ADR Information Unsponsored
An American Depositary Receipt (ADR) is a certificate representing shares of a foreign company trading on U.S. stock exchanges. XXLLY functions as a Level 1 ADR, meaning it trades over-the-counter (OTC) without needing to meet the strict listing requirements of major exchanges. This allows U.S. investors to invest in XXL ASA more easily.

XXLLY OTC Market Information
The OTC Other tier represents the lowest tier of the OTC market, indicating that XXL ASA (XXLLY) may have limited financial disclosure and regulatory oversight compared to companies listed on major exchanges like the NYSE or NASDAQ. Companies in this tier may not be required to meet specific listing standards or reporting requirements, which can increase investment risk due to the potential for less transparency and information availability.
